Setting up a bathroom sink is an essential part of any bathroom renovation or construction project. A well-planned bathroom sink setup ensures functionality, style, and convenience. When considering a bathroom sink setup, it’s important to focus on several key elements:
- Plumbing: Ensure that the plumbing is correctly installed to facilitate water flow and drainage.
- Style: Choose a sink design that complements your bathroom decor.
- Accessories: Consider faucet options, soap dispensers, and other accessories that enhance usability.
In addition, a bathroom sink setup must comply with local plumbing codes to ensure safety and efficiency. Many homeowners opt for a vessel sink or an undermount sink, both of which offer unique aesthetic and functional benefits. When planning your bathroom sink setup, think about the following:
- Measure the available space to choose the right sink size.
- Decide on the type of faucet that matches your sink.
- Consider storage solutions under the sink for added convenience.
